BRONNIE PHILLIPS ROBERTS

2008-06-04 / Obituaries

Mrs. Bronnie Phillips Roberts, age 87, of Blakely died Friday, May 30, 2008, at Miller Nursing Home.

Mrs. Roberts was born March 10, 1921, in Early County to the late Zema Lee Phillips and Mattie Lou Adams Phillips. She was a homemaker and a member of Blakely First Free Will Baptist Church.

Funeral services were held Monday, June 2, at 2:00 p.m. at Blakely First Free Will Baptist Church with the Rev. Fred Hershey officiating. Interment followed in Roberts Cemetery.

Serving as pallbearers were grandsons, Trip Rachel, Scott Carlton, Wayne Roberts, Phil Roberts, Rusty Lovering and Ken Roberts.

Survivors include two daughters, Alice Rachel and husband, W.H., Albany, Ann Carlton and husband, Gene, Plano, Texas; two sons, Carlton Roberts and wife, Patsy, Smith Grove, Kentucky, Carroll Roberts and wife, Vivian, Albany; one sister, Betty Lou Jackson, Colquitt; 11 grandchildren and 15 greatgrandchildren.

She was preceded in death by her husband, Auburn Roberts; daughter, Gloria Jean Lovering; and two sons, Billy and Hollis Roberts.

Manry-Jordan Funeral Home was in charge of arrangements.
